// Encoding sniffing for user-uploaded text files in Saltgrass.
// We check BOM first, then a capped statistical pass (8 KB max)
// to avoid unbounded reads on hostile uploads. Ambiguous files
// fall back to this constant rather than guessing, which closed
// the smuggling vector flagged in the last audit. Fixed as of the
// build noted below.

trace token, bawif-tajof: htk14_21e308fc7b4137

The tax-rate lookup cache in the Breva checkout service worries me. Entries are keyed only by region code, so a stale or poisoned entry would apply the wrong rate to every order in that region until expiry. Please verify: TTLs are short enough to bound exposure, negative lookups aren't cached, and the refresh path revalidates against the signed rate feed rather than trusting upstream blindly. Also confirm eviction is size-bounded so an attacker can't churn the keyspace. Current cache settings for review:

limits module of yagaf-yajef:
RATE_LIMITS = {
    "novwyn": 950,
    "wenath": 428,
    "prawyn": 413,
    "gorvan": 539,
    "praael": 870,
    "drumir": 113,
    "gordor": 439,
}

Minutes — Management Meeting, Bramford HQ

Present: J. Okafor (chair), L. Senn, P. Virell.

Main item: expansion into the Caldmere region. Lena walked us through the site shortlist — two warehouses near Ostlake look promising. Piet flagged hiring timelines; agreed to start recruiting a regional lead next month. Budget sign-off deferred to the board. For the board only, the strategic detail is appended just below.

management briefing: Only 33 of the 205 pilot accounts renewed Kasath, so a churn review is set for October 17. Weniusek Logistics is in early talks to buy Holethax Freight for about $345.6 million.

Hi plugin folks — quick heads-up on next Thursday's disaster-recovery drill for the Quillmark exam-proctoring queue. We'll fail over the queue to the Bryndale standby region around 10:00, so your plugins may see duplicate session events for a few minutes. Please make sure your handlers are idempotent before then. During the drill window, the sandbox replay console will be locked; to run your own replay tests, unlock it with the passphrase below.

unlock words, bawef-kahap: sorax-sorir-quenys-aldok